Cellosaurus is database indexing available cell lines from various collections: American Type Culture Collection (ATCC), Bioresource Collection and Research Center, Taiwan (BCRC), Banco de Células do Rio de Janeiro (BCRJ), CellBank Australia (CBA), Collection of Cell Lines in Veterinary Medicine (CCLV), Cell Lines Service (CLS), Coriell, Drosophila Genomics Resource Center (DGRC), Deutsche Sammlung von Mikroorganismen und Zellkulturen GmbH (DSMZ), European Bank for induced pluripotent Stem Cells (EBiSC), European Collection of Authenticated Cell Cultures (ECACC), Interlab Cell Line Collection (ICLC), Institute for Fermentation Osaka (IFO), Istituto Zooprofilattico Sperimentale della Lombardia e dell'Emilia Romagna (IZSLER) biobank, Japanese Collection of Research Bioresources (JCRB) Cell Bank, Kunming Cell Bank of Type Culture Collection (KCB), Korean Cell Line Bank (KCLB), Millipore, National Cell Bank of Iran (NCBI_Iran), National Cancer Institute - Developmental Therapeutics Program (NCI-DTP), NINDS Human Cell and Data Repository (NHCDR), NIH AIDS Reagent Program (NIH-ARP), NISES, RIKEN Bioresource Center Cell Bank (RCB), Royan Stem Cell Bank (RSCB), Tick Cell Biobank (TCB), Tohoku University cell line catalog (TKG), and Ximbio.

https://web.expasy.org/cellosaurus/CVCL_M264
Organism: Homo sapiens (Human)
Disease: Intrahepatic cholangiocarcinoma
Category: Cancer cell line
Comments: Caution: After JCRB found out that KKU-M156 and KKU-M214 were derived from KKU-M213, these three cell lines were renamed by the lab which established them: KKU-M213 became KKU-213A, KKU-M214 became KKU-M213B and KKU-M156 became KKU-M213C (PubMed=32207095)., Karyotypic information: Has lost chromosome Y., Population: Southeast Asian; Thai., Problematic cell line: Contaminated. Shown to be a KKU-213A derivative (PubMed=32207095 and JCRB web site)..
Proper citation: RRID:CVCL_M264 Copy
